How To Be Heard

There’s a plethora of ways you can be heard. That’s the awesome part of living in this time. We are offered multiple platforms to share our knowledge.

You can be heard by:

  • Starting a blog
  • Speaking up during a meeting
  • Creating a podcast
  • Writing a book
  • Sharing at a Ted Talk
  • Making YouTube training videos
  • Talking with your wife and children
  • Sending an email to your email list
  • Developing an online course

There’s more ways than this to let your voice be heard. However, this is a starting point for you. Look at these options and choose one you think may work for you.

Begin working at letting your voice be heard through one of these platforms. When you’re comfortable speaking up through that platform, look at the next platform to take. Then the next and the next…
